Hepatology is a branch of medicine that studies the hepatobiliary system of the body, which includes the liver, gallbladder and bile ducts, and also develops methods for diagnosing, treating and preventing these diseases. Hepatology is one of the sections of gastroenterology.
A specialist who represents this area of medicine is a hepatologist.
Symptoms that require you to see a hepatologist:
- pain and a feeling of heaviness in the right hypochondrium;
- bitterness in the mouth;
- change in the color of urine and feces;
- increased abdominal volume;
- yellowing of the skin and sclera;
- bleeding gums;
- decreased appetite;
- change in body weight;
- increased body temperature;
- appearance of spider veins on the skin.

Diagnostics and treatment measures in hepatology
To identify pathologies, the doctor must conduct several studies:- laboratory blood tests and urine;
- coagulogram;
- study of liver tumor markers;
- stool analysis for stercobilin;
- ultrasound of the liver;
- CT and MRI of the abdominal organs;
- esophagogastroduodenoscopy;
- testing for herpesvirus infection;
- liver biopsy;
- tests for hepatitis;
- study of copper and iron metabolism in the body.
As a result of the diagnostic procedures, a diagnosis of the disease is made and a hepatologist prescribes an individual set of therapeutic measures, which depends on the form, stage and rate of progression of the disease.
